Smart home innovations focus on the integration of advanced digital technologies within residential environments to enable more efficient, connected, and adaptable living. In Canada, these systems have begun incorporating Internet of Things (IoT) devices and Artificial Intelligence (AI) to automate routine tasks, enhance monitoring, and support convenience. The result is a living space that may adapt dynamically to user preferences, optimize energy use, and heighten oversight of household operations.
The development of smart home technologies in Canada typically centres around wireless networks, centralized management platforms, and a steadily growing ecosystem of compatible devices. This approach allows homeowners to manage heating, lighting, security, and even household appliances via digital control, often from remote or mobile interfaces. Decor, architecture, and existing infrastructure may influence the pace and depth of adoption in different regions across the country.
Canadian smart homes generally emphasize energy efficiency, with devices often integrated to help reduce overall consumption. Systems like the ecobee thermostat can analyze usage patterns and weather data to modulate heating or cooling, potentially lowering energy bills. Utility providers in Canada may support compatible technologies through incentive programs, although the structure and eligibility criteria vary regionally.
Another key element in Canadian smart home setups is security. Video doorbells such as Ring allow for real-time entrance monitoring, two-way communication, and notifications, which may help users respond quickly to visitors. These devices may be linked with wider security systems, supporting multi-layered oversight of property access points.
Lighting control, as implemented by brands like Philips Hue, typically enhances both convenience and energy use management. App integration may allow for remote scheduling, motion detection, or adaptation to natural light cycles. In Canada’s northern climates, smart lighting can assist in optimizing illumination based on changing daylight hours throughout the year.
Interoperability and compatibility are notable considerations within Canadian smart home landscapes. As new devices enter the market, the ability to integrate these with existing management platforms is important for achieving reliable, cohesive automation. Open standards and firmware updates play an ongoing role in this evolving environment.
